    I've been watching a Great Spotted Woodpecker nest now for a few weeks, and as the adults have become more accustomed to me being around, they are now happy for me to stand within easy shooting distance - in fact they will perch closer to me than I can get to shoot due to branches in the way from certain angles. This is the male (you can't see the red nape on this one though) peeping out before flying off for more snacks. By the behaviour of the pair I'm pretty sure the little ones will be fledging soon - hopefully not whilst I'm on holiday as I want some shots!

    Canon 7d2
    500mm f4 is + 1.4x ii
    ISO 1000
    1/125th f6.3
